yea i have done it also very easy swap just need the right parts
94-5 brackets
oilpan swap kit
rear end
ecu and harnesses

believe it or not for now im running stock springs, gonna drop it soon on some sportlines. the spider setup is nice i really like it saves weight and less clutter under the hood. no real issues to look out for pretty much simple swap as long as u have the swap parts. i prefer u use a roller block if u can from a 94- 97 f4te number
